HANDLING PRACTICE

How cmt777 Handles Six Data Areas

We apply the Privacy Policy to practical account events rather than treating every record the same way.

Account details

We use your phone number and account credentials to identify the account you are trying to access. Phone verification can be required before we disclose account-linked details or complete a requested change, helping prevent another person from acting on your account.

Payment references

DANA, OVO, GoPay, QRIS, bank transfer and virtual account entries may appear as reference data around a cashier action. We use status, timing and account matching details to investigate a record; we do not need your wallet password for that check.

Device signals

When you move from mobile login into the lobby, we may process browser, device and session signals needed to keep the connection active and spot unusual sign-in behaviour. These signals support account protection and are not a public profile about you.

Cookies

Cookies can remember a selected setting, maintain a session or help us assess whether a page loads correctly. You can manage cookie behaviour through your browser settings, although switching some cookies off may affect the account path or policy display.

Retention

We keep account, support and payment-reference records for the period needed to operate the requested service, resolve disputes and meet applicable legal duties. When a record is no longer needed for those purposes, our handling follows deletion or restriction rules available where local law permits.

Change requests

You can ask us to correct inaccurate account data, explain a record, restrict a use or remove data where the applicable rules allow it. Send the request through account support, complete any identity check requested, and tell us which record needs attention.
